Core Value
Germanium single-crystal based infrared lenses harness germanium material’s 2-16μm wide-band high transmittance (>90%), combined with a high refractive index (~4.0), low dispersion, and extreme environment resistance. They serve as the core optical components for infrared thermal imagers, pyrometers, and remote sensing equipment.

Key Technical Parameters
| Indicator Item | Parameter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Transmission Bandwidth | 2-16μm (customizable narrow bands available) | Covers mainstream mid-wave/long-wave IR applications |
| Transmittance | >90% (uncoated); >95% (with AR coating) | Reduces energy loss & improves SNR |
| Refractive Index | ~4.0 (@10μm) | Supports high-numerical-aperture designs |
| Temperature Resistance | -200℃ to 400℃ | Adapts to extreme thermal cycling |
| Surface Roughness | <1nm (pre-coating) | Minimizes scattering for sharp imaging |
| Dimensional Tolerance | ±0.01mm (customizable) | Matches high-precision assembly requirements |
Item & Component
- Item (Product Type): Flat lenses, spherical lenses, aspheric lenses (optional); Standard diameters: Φ10mm–Φ200mm.
- Component (Core Composition):
▶ Substrate: High-purity germanium single crystal (7N grade, dislocation density <100/cm²).
▶ Coatings: Optional anti-reflection (ZnS/Ge multilayer) or protective (SiC/diamond-like carbon) coatings for scratch/corrosion resistance.
Control (Quality Assurance)
▫️ Raw Materials: Every batch of germanium single crystal undergoes XRD and full-band infrared transmittance testing.
▫️ Processing: Ultra-precision turning/polishing (sub-micron accuracy) in a Class 1000 cleanroom.
▫️ Finished Products: 100% inspection for transmittance, surface defects, and surface figure error (PV < λ/10, λ=632.8nm).
